Analysis

The most recent figure for investment in nonfinancial assets, transactions in Australia is 59.64 billion, measured in 2025.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 1.3% on the previous year and up 214.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, investment in nonfinancial assets, transactions in Australia peaked at 60.42 billion in 2024 and was at its lowest, 5.00 billion, in 2004.

Australia ranks 10th of 35 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Investment in nonfinancial assets, Transactions in Australia, year by year

Annual values for Investment in nonfinancial assets, Transactions (Statement of operations, General government) in Australia, 2004 to 2025.
Year Value Change
2004 5.00 billion
2005 5.83 billion +16.5%
2006 9.28 billion +59.1%
2007 11.58 billion +24.8%
2008 15.20 billion +31.2%
2009 22.79 billion +50.0%
2010 29.05 billion +27.4%
2011 28.05 billion -3.4%
2012 27.17 billion -3.1%
2013 16.37 billion -39.8%
2014 21.77 billion +33.0%
2015 18.94 billion -13.0%
2016 20.45 billion +8.0%
2017 25.92 billion +26.7%
2018 30.50 billion +17.7%
2019 36.42 billion +19.4%
2020 38.72 billion +6.3%
2021 45.45 billion +17.4%
2022 50.75 billion +11.7%
2023 59.74 billion +17.7%
2024 60.42 billion +1.1%
2025 59.64 billion -1.3%

The Government Finance Statistics (GFS) includes government revenues and expenditures, government net lending / net borrowing (the surplus / deficit) financing transactions and balance sheet data on government assets and liabilities. Statistics are available for different levels of government including budgetary central government, central government and general government.
